Two settings are necessary to use this package, this is the
HELMHOLTZ_CLIENT_ID
and the HELMHOLTZ_CLIENT_SECRET
that
you specified during the OAuth-Client registration (see Register your OAuth-Client at the Helmholtz AAI).
By default, the website allows all users to login and create an account via the
Helmholtz AAI. This if often not desired and you can modify this with the
HELMHOLTZ_ALLOWED_VOS
setting, e.g. something like:
HELMHOLTZ_ALLOWED_VOS = [
"urn:geant:helmholtz.de:group:hereon#login.helmholtz.de",
]
in your settings.py
.

Customizing the login
If you are using the Helmholtz AAI, you likely want to combine it with the permission system of your Django project. You may want to set the is_staff attribute for users of a specific VO, or perform additional actions when a user logged in for the first time (e.g. send a welcome mail), enters or leaves a VO.
To perfectly adjust the django-helmholtz-aai framework to your projects need, you have two choices:
connect to the signals of the
signals
module, see Configuration via Signalssubclass the
HelmholtzAuthentificationView
view, see Customization via the HelmholtzAuthentificationView
The signals are the recommended way as they provide a more stable interface.
As the django-helmholtz-aai is very new, we cannot guarantee that there
won’t be breaking changes in the
HelmholtzAuthentificationView
.

Examples
Suppose you want users of a specific VO to become superusers. Then you can do
something like this using the aai_vo_entered
and
aai_vo_left
signals:
from django.dispatch import receiver
from django_helmholtz_aai import models, signals
@receiver(signals.aai_vo_entered)
def on_vo_enter(
sender,
vo: models.HelmholtzVirtualOrganization,
user: models.HelmholtzUser,
**kwargs,
):
vo_id = "urn:geant:helmholtz.de:group:hereon#login.helmholtz.de"
if vo.eduperson_entitlement == vo_id:
user.is_superuser = True
user.save()
@receiver(signals.aai_vo_left)
def on_vo_leave(
sender,
vo: models.HelmholtzVirtualOrganization,
user: models.HelmholtzUser,
**kwargs,
):
vo_id = "urn:geant:helmholtz.de:group:hereon#login.helmholtz.de"
if vo.eduperson_entitlement == vo_id:
user.is_superuser = False
user.save()
Let’s say you want to display a message in the frontend when a user logged in
for the first time. Here you can use the aai_user_created
signal:
from django.contrib import messages
from django_helmholtz_aai import models, signals
@receiver(signals.aai_user_created)
def created_user(
sender,
user: models.HelmholtzUser,
request,
**kwargs,
):
messages.add_message(
request, messages.success, f"Welcome on board {user}!"
)

Example
Let’s say you want to approve users before you let them login to the website.
One possibility is, to create a custom model with reference to a user and
reimplement the
django_helmholtz_aai.views.HelmholtzAuthentificationView.login_user()
.
Your custom app that reimplements this view then might look like
models.py
from django.db import models from django_helmholtz_aai.models import HelmholtzUser class HelmholtzUserReview(models.Model): """A review of a helmholtz user""" class ReviewStatus(models.TextChoices): accepted = "accepted" rejected = "rejected" user = models.OneToOneField(HelmholtzUser, on_delete=models.CASCADE) review_status = models.CharField( choices=ReviewStatus.choices, blank=True, null=True )
views.py
from django.contrib import messages from django_helmholtz_aai.views import HelmholtzAuthentificationView from django_helmholtz_aai.models import HelmholtzUser from .models import HelmholtzUserReview class CustomHelmholtzAuthentificationView(HelmholtzAuthentificationView): def login_user(self, user: HelmholtzUser): review = HelmholtzUserReview.objects.get_or_create(user=user)[0] if ( review.review_status == HelmholtzUserReview.ReviewStatus.accepted ): super().login_user(user) elif ( review.review_status == HelmholtzUserReview.ReviewStatus.rejected ): messages.add_message( self.request, messages.error, f"Your account creation request has been rejected.", ) else: messages.add_message( self.request, messages.success, f"Your account creation request is currently under review.", )
urls.py
from django.urls import include, path from .views import CustomHelmholtzAuthentificationView urlpatterns = [ path( "helmholtz-aai/auth/", CustomHelmholtzAuthentificationView.as_view(), ), path("helmholtz-aai/", include("django_helmholtz_aai.urls")), ]
